Oil refiners suing EPA over new ethanol rules
Ref: http://tinyurl.com/22vd5z8
In short, the refiners are claiming that the EPA doesn't have the authority to allow the sales of E15 - or gas containing up to 15% ethanol. Of note is that the EPA says that E15 is fine for vehicles 2007 model year or newer and is researching its usability in 2001 to 2006 vehicles, but what about 2000 model year and older?
